引言 在当今数字化时代,区块链技术已经成为推动各种行业革新、提升透明度与安全性的重要工具。随着区块链技术...
近年来,区块链技术的迅速发展正深刻地改变着我们的生活与工作模式。尤其是公链,作为区块链技术的重要组成部分,其开放性和去中心化特征使其被广泛应用于多个领域。从金融、物流到社交媒体,公链正在成为各行各业解决问题的关键工具和技术平台。
在这篇文章中,我们将深入探讨公链的特性、优势以及其开发平台的实际应用案例。此外,我们还将针对用户可能面临的相关问题进行详细解答,以帮助大家更好地理解公链的概念及其实际价值。
公链(Public Blockchain)是开放的区块链网络,任何人都可以参与其中,进行交易、节点验证以及数据的存储。公链的核心特点包括:
在区块链项目的开发过程中,选择合适的公链开发平台至关重要。以下是公链开发平台的一些主要优势:
公链在实际应用中展现出巨大的潜力,以下是几个典型的应用案例:
以太坊是一个开放的区块链平台,支持智能合约的创建与执行。开发者可以利用以太坊的平台进行去中心化应用(DApps)的开发。以太坊的巨大社区和强大的生态系统,使得更多开发者愿意在其上进行创新。
比特币是第一个区块链应用,它作为一种数字货币实现了点对点的交易。比特币不仅改变了人们的支付方式,也推动了区块链技术的广泛关注与应用。
虽然Hyperledger Fabric主要针对企业应用,但它也支持公链模式。许多企业通过Hyperledger开发去中心化的业务流程,提高运营效率。
公链的未来仍然面临许多挑战,例如扩展性、安全性和合规性等。然而,随着技术的不断进步,这些挑战也促使相关技术的创新与发展。未来,公链将在金融、供应链管理、医疗、投票等多领域获得更多应用。
公链和私链代表着区块链的两种基本形态,其主要区别在于参与的权限和数据的可见性。
公链是完全开放的,任何人都可以参与和查看所有交易记录。这种去中心化的特性不仅提高了系统的透明性,还增强了安全性和抗攻击能力。因此,公链常用于一些需要公众信任的场景,比如数字货币、去中心化金融(DeFi)等。
私链则是一个相对封闭的区块链,只有特定的参与者可以加入,通常由企业、机构或组织内部使用。私链可以提供更高的隐私性和交易速度,适合对数据保密性要求高的场景,例如企业内部的供应链管理、财务审核等。
随着技术的发展,越来越多的企业开始探索公私链结合的混合链模式,通过联合不同的参与者来实现资金和数据的高效流通。
选择合适的公链开发平台是区块链项目成功的关键步骤之一,主要考虑的因素包括:
在选择公链开发平台时,可以对比不同平台的性能、生态系统和交易费用,以做出最适合自身项目的选择。
公链的安全性主要依赖于其共识机制、网络结构和协议设计等多个因素。在选择公链时,了解其安全保障机制是至关重要的。
共识机制是维持网络安全防止恶意攻击的重要手段,目前流行的共识机制包括工作量证明(PoW)、权益证明(PoS)和拜占庭协议等。每种机制的安全性和性能各有优劣,开发者应根据项目需求选择合适的机制。
此外,公链的安全也需要通过各种技术手段进行进一步保障,例如链下签名、分布式存储和加密算法。同时,参与者的安全意识也是保障公链安全的重要因素之一。
智能合约是公链平台的重要创新,它通过自动执行合约条款,减少了人为干预,从而提高交易的效率与可靠性。但智能合约也面临一些挑战。
优势:
挑战:
尽管面临挑战,智能合约的优势使其在多个行业内遭到广泛应用,从金融合约到游戏内交易,逐步成为支撑新型商业模式的重要工具。
公链的未来发展趋势主要体现在以下几个方面:
公链作为未来的一种基础设施,已经渗透进我们生活的方方面面,未来必将继续扩展其应用边界,带来更多的创新与机遇。
公链无疑是区块链技术的核心,其开放性和去中心化特性使得企业与开发者能够破解传统行业所面临的诸多问题。在选择公链开发平台时,了解其特点、优势和潜在挑战是成功的关键。随着技术的发展,公链的未来将更加光明,新的应用场景也将不断涌现,推动社会的变革和发展。